Crafted Arts

Closed
Call
Website

Advertisement

Goodsheds Hood Road
Barry, Wales CF62 5QU
We are an independent Jewellers specialising in personalised bespoke jewellery that can be made while you wait.
Own this business?
See a problem?

You might also like

United KingdomWalesCrafted Arts

Advertisement